The quality of your sleep at night directly affects your mental and physical health and how well you feel during the day. Sleep impacts your productivity, emotional balance, brain and heart health, immune functionality, creativity, vitality, and even weight. No other activity delivers so many benefits with so little effort like sleep. Without enough hours of restorative sleep, you won’t be able to work, learn, create, and communicate at a level even close to your true potential. Therefore, knowing how long you should sleep at your age is one way of addressing any sleep problems you're likely to encounter. Meanwhile, enough hours of restorative sleep boosts your energy, efficiency, and your overall health will go up. In fact, you’ll likely get much more done during the day than if you were skimping on shuteye and trying to work longer. This review specifically looks at how long you should sleep at your age. Elderly People over 60years Based on recent studies, the elderly should be in bed before12’oclock every night. 7 – 8 hours of good sleep should be enough at night. According to data released, elderly people whose sleep is less than 7 hours per night can cause dementia and also increase the level of memory impairment in the elderly. Long-term sleep for more than 7 hours or lack of sleep can also lead to poor concentration or even Alzheimer’s disease. The most common sleep problems among the elderly are dreaminess and insomnia. Experts suggest that elderly people should make it a habit of taking a nap for about 1 hour daily especially if they experienced a poor night of sleep. Otherwise, the central nervous system of the brain will be slowly affected and the blood flow will be relatively truncated thereby making the body's metabolism decelerate. Adults between 30-60 years. According to the data, adult men need between 7-9 hours of sleep daily. It is also recommended that the ideal timeframe of sleep should be between 10 pm and 5 am during which they can easily reach a deep sleep state at this time. For people in this age bracket, sleep helps mostly to relieve fatigue. For adults, getting less than seven hours of sleep a night on a regular basis has been linked with poor health, including weight gain, having a body mass index of 30 or higher, diabetes, high blood pressure, heart disease, stroke, and depression. Experts remind that the sleep environment of this age bracket needs to be conducive, the sleep environment should be without noise or interference, properly ventilated, and must have proper shading. People within this age bracket are advised to choose a well-elevated mattress and a moderately hard pillow. Adolescents between 13-29 years. Adolescents of this age are expected to have about 8-10 hours of night sleep. At this age, they must follow the principles of going to bed early and getting up early to ensure that they enter deep sleep around 3 o’clock at night. They must also try not to sleep late on weekends. Sleeping too long can disrupt the body’s biological clock, cause mental depression, and affect memory and eating disorders. Young people are more accustomed to staying up late, which will directly affect their mental state the next day, and easily cause skin damage, acne, and other skin-related problems. More so, staying up late for a long time may also affect the endocrine system and mental states. Therefore, the most important thing for young people of this age is to regulate their lives. Children aged 1 - 3years Children within this age bracket are required to sleep about 12 hours a day. The specific sleep time can be determined according to their own sleep habits. For example, some babies are accustomed to sleeping at noon or late in the afternoon. Babies of this age are prone to have their sleep frequently interrupted because they are too excited to play. Sometimes, they enter a state of sleep, but their brains are still active such as grinding their teeth or kicking the quilt. These will affect the baby’s brain and body development. Therefore, it is recommended that Parents give them a warm bath 1 hour before bedtime to relax their whole bodies. For kids of this age bracket, getting the recommended amount of sleep on a regular basis is linked to better health, including improved attention, behavior, learning, and memory, the ability to control emotions, quality of life, and mental and physical health. Babies under 1years old Babies under 1-year-old need the most sleep time. On average, babies in this age bracket should have about 16 hours of sleep. Sleep at this stage is a very important period for their growth and development. Therefore, Sleep time must be guaranteed. Most infant sleep problems are caused by calcium deficiency, fright during the day, and digestive disorders. In some cases, children can’t sleep well at night because they sleep too much during the day. So Parents should pay attention to calcium supplementation for their children. It is also necessary to ensure that the baby’s sleep at night is complete. It is not advisable to frequently feed or change diapers at night especially in the second half of the night In conclusion, Sleep needs vary from person to person and are often affected by a number of factors. It is important to pay attention to how you feel during the day to determine whether you’re getting the right amount of sleep for your body. However, if you’re sleeping enough, you should feel awake and energized during the day. If you find you’re sluggish or often tired, you may need to sleep more. To make the most out of bedtime, create good habits, such as minimizing your caffeine and alcohol intake, following a regular sleep schedule, and creating a comfortable sleeping environment with the right mattresses and bedding to reinvigorate you for a more productive day.
